Yes, this new video from local freaks Still Flyin' is apparently the effusively ironic, tongue-in-cheek ode to "Smooth Criminal," Miami Vice, and the like that it seems. Lead weirdo Sean Rawls says it was filmed late one Sunday night in Athens, Georgia, where no booze is sold on Sundays, hence the empty streets/loner-dude setting and eerie vibes. Clues to apparent ironic intent include: headbands, pastel blazers, shilouettes of rum cocktails, and the alley dancing at that closes things out. Not that you really needed any clues.

This comes from the San Francisco-via-the-world collective Still Flyin', whose love for pastels, '80s kitsch, and smooth music is never to be underestimated. The song's not a bad '80s gag either, even if it is about 90 seconds longer than it should be.
